Deegan Addresses Rivalry Comments
Hailie Deegan commented on her recent exchanges with competitors, emphasizing the importance of respectful rivalries in the sport. “Trash talk can motivate, but it’s crucial to keep the competition clean. I race hard but with respect,” Deegan stated, highlighting her commitment to sportsmanship amidst a competitive atmosphere.

Davies Secures Fast Victory
In a dominant display, Chaz Davies secured a swift victory at the latest round of the World Superbike Championship. His polished performance, marked by precise cornering and strategic tire management, earned him pole position and a commanding win. Davies commented, “The team delivered a fantastic setup, and the bike responded perfectly during the race.”

Eide Dominates Day in the Dirt
Owen Eide emerged victorious at the ‘Day in the Dirt’ event in the East, showcasing exceptional skill on challenging terrain. Eide’s performance reinforced his reputation as a leading contender in the off-road circuit, with fans and teams taking note of his technical proficiency.
